Edinburgh trams … WebLothian Adult Airport DAYticket: This ticket offers unlimited use of Lothian buses and trams and includes travel to and from Edinburgh Airport for one day for £ 9 (US$ 11.20). First buses do not run to the airport. Lothian Child Airport DAYticket: £ 4.50 (US$ 5.60). Lothian and First both allow its passengers to purchase the tickets on the bus.

The Airlink bus (service 100) runs between the airport and the city centre, reaching Waverley Bridge railway station in 25 minutes. A single adult ticket costs £ 4.50 ( US$ 5.60) and an open return is £ 7.50 ( US$ 9.40).
